A small sparrow that holds its tail up is likely displaying a natural behavior known as the "tail-up" posture, which can indicate alertness or readiness to take flight. This position can also help the bird maintain balance while foraging on the ground or in vegetation. Additionally, it may serve as a signaling behavior to communicate with other sparrows or to establish its presence in its territory.

What is the gestation period of sparrow eggs?

The gestation period of sparrow eggs, from fertilization to hatching, is typically around 10-14 days. During this time, the female sparrow will stay on the nest to keep the eggs warm and help them develop.
